fit_pos = np.vstack((fit_pos, temp))
时间: 2024-06-04 13:10:45 浏览: 12
I'm sorry, as an AI language model, I can provide you with an explanation of what the code does, but I cannot determine the context and purpose of the variables used in the code. Can you please provide more context or the full code for me to better understand the situation?
相关问题
pos_wordcloud = wordcloud.fit_words(freq_pos)
这句代码是用来生成正面情感词的词云图的。具体来说,它使用了Python的wordcloud库中的fit_words()函数来生成词云图。fit_words()函数需要一个字典作为参数,其中键为词语,值为该词语在文本中出现的频率。在这里,freq_pos是一个包含正面情感词频率的字典。fit_words()函数会根据词语的频率和一些其他参数(如字体大小、颜色等),生成一个词云图,最后将其赋值给变量pos_wordcloud。生成的词云图展示了正面情感词在文本中的分布情况,可以帮助我们更直观地了解文本的情感倾向。
data_pca = pca.fit_transform(df)
`data_pca = pca.fit_transform(df)`这行代码是错误的。在使用PCA进行降维时,需要将数据矩阵传递给PCA对象的`fit_transform`方法。在这个示例中,应该将标准化后的数据矩阵`data_std`传递给`fit_transform`方法,如下所示:
``` python
data_pca = pca.fit_transform(data_std)
```
这样会将标准化后的数据矩阵降维到指定的维度,并返回一个新的数组`data_pca`,其中包含了降维后的数据。